The UAE has confirmed 1,065 new cases of COVID-19 from 81,558 tests.
Another 707 people have recovered, taking the overall recovery tally to 149,578.
Meanwhile, two more patients have died, bringing the total number of fatalities to 554.
A total of 160,055 cases have been diagnosed in the UAE so far, out of which 9,923 are currently active.
